Nitroglycol and nitroglycerine exposure in a dynamite industry 1958-1978
Summary
Dynamite workers exposed to nitrate esters, including nitroglycol and nitroglycerine, showed elevated mortality from chronic cardio-cerebrovascular diseases. Exposure levels in one factory ranged from 0.2-1.1 mg/m3 between 1958-1978.

Background:
- Recent reports indicate excess mortality from chronic cardio-cerebrovascular diseases in Swedish dynamite workers.
- This study focuses on exposure levels of nitrate esters in one explosives factory over two decades.
Purpose of the Study:
- To summarize the exposure situation regarding nitroglycol and nitroglycerine.
- To provide exposure data for epidemiological studies on chronic effects.
Main Methods:
- Described the manufacturing process, sampling, and analytical procedures.
- Calculated mean 8-hour TWA concentrations of nitrate esters from 1958-1978 using extensive short-time samples.
- Assessed the representativeness of short-time samples against personal air sampling.
Main Results:
- Estimated exposure concentrations for nitrate esters ranged from 0.2 - 1.1 mg/m3.
- Highest exposure levels were observed for cartridge fillers and mix house workers.
- Short-time samples demonstrated good representativeness for 8.5-hour personal air sampling.
Conclusions:
- The calculated exposure data can facilitate international comparisons.
- Findings support further dose-response discussions in epidemiological studies.
- Highlights potential chronic health risks associated with nitrate ester exposure in industrial settings.
